Thank you so much! You saved me $200. I used 50%/50% mix of isopropyl alcohol and wintergreen oil for 36 hours, and my hard plastic carburetor connectors turned rubber again. I originally spent 2 Saturdays trying to get the throttle bodies on, but the rubber pieces were so hard they would not flex to put the throttle body on. I used your solution for 36 hours, and they just popped right on. No effort at all. Flexible again. It's so awesome. Thank you again!

I like the idea. A word of caution… CLR is a very good cleaner, but is quite acidic. Small die cast parts are frequently made of aluminum, zinc, magnesium and other such alkali metals. There is always the possibility of coming back to the shop after lunch and only finding liquid in the jar. I’m just saying…
